OXIDISED STRACH
INTRODUCTION
Oxidized Starch is modified starch used an additive for coating & surface sizing by Textile Manufactures
DESCRIPTION
Oxidized starch has
a carboxyl group attached to it, which gives the desired
characteristics for Textile applications; oxidized starch has increased
water holding and water absorbing qualities. Which decrease the
tendency of penetration or migration in a pigment coating
formula.Oxidised starch has improved whiteness and it cooks to thin
paste, which is relatively clear at elevated temperature. Oxidized
Starch gels show considerably less set back and is less cloudy and more
fluid than unmodified parent starch .Moreover being anionic Oxidized
starch strong absorbers cationic dyes.
- Improved printability and pigment coating.
- Improved brightness and smoothness.
- Improved surface strength and provide holdout of printing inks

APPLICATION:-
PAPER INDUSTRIES:-
It is used as a wet
end additive for surface treatment of the paper & board. It is
filler retention as provide strength properties to sheets. In the
convention system it can be added as a paste of solution at the beater
end in a continuous system just before the refiners.
